Descriptions

  • Description Plant invertase/pectin methylesterase inhibitor superfamily
  • Computational description Plant invertase/pectin methylesterase inhibitor superfamily; FUNCTIONS IN: pectinesterase activity; INVOLVED IN: cell wall modification; LOCATED IN: cell wall, plant-type cell wall; EXPRESSED IN: 21 plant structures; EXPRESSED DURING: 13 growth stages; CONTAINS InterPro DOMAIN/s: Pectinesterase, active site (InterPro:IPR018040), Pectin lyase fold/virulence factor (InterPro:IPR011050), Pectinesterase, catalytic (InterPro:IPR000070), Pectin lyase fold (InterPro:IPR012334); BEST Arabidopsis thaliana protein match is: Plant invertase/pectin methylesterase inhibitor superfamily (TAIR:AT5G04970.1); Has 2403 Blast hits to 2363 proteins in 309 species: Archae - 6; Bacteria - 557; Metazoa - 1; Fungi - 195; Plants - 1619; Viruses - 0; Other Eukaryotes - 25 (source: NCBI BLink).
  • Computational description Plant invertase/pectin methylesterase inhibitor superfamily; FUNCTIONS IN: enzyme inhibitor activity, pectinesterase activity; INVOLVED IN: cell wall modification; LOCATED IN: endomembrane system, cell wall, plant-type cell wall; EXPRESSED IN: 21 plant structures; EXPRESSED DURING: 13 growth stages; CONTAINS InterPro DOMAIN/s: Pectinesterase, active site (InterPro:IPR018040), Pectin lyase fold/virulence factor (InterPro:IPR011050), Pectinesterase, catalytic (InterPro:IPR000070), Pectinesterase inhibitor (InterPro:IPR006501), Pectin lyase fold (InterPro:IPR012334); BEST Arabidopsis thaliana protein match is: Plant invertase/pectin methylesterase inhibitor superfamily (TAIR:AT5G04970.1); Has 4750 Blast hits to 3228 proteins in 426 species: Archae - 6; Bacteria - 642; Metazoa - 199; Fungi - 573; Plants - 2288; Viruses - 376; Other Eukaryotes - 666 (source: NCBI BLink).
